About this role
We are seeking a seasoned Staff Product Designer with deep expertise designing enterprise experiences on the Salesforce platform. This role is focused on Salesforce experience strategy, platform-centric product design, and complex workflow design. You will help shape the future of advisor and employee experiences by leveraging Salesforce capabilities to deliver intuitive, scalable, and impactful solutions.
This role is tailored for an accomplished designer who thrives in strategic design leadership, systems thinking, and shaping product direction. You will drive design efforts across cross-functional teams, influence experience decisions, mentor designers, and play a pivotal role in defining how Salesforce experiences are designed and delivered across the organization.
As an individual contributor, you will bring strong influence and deep expertise, partnering closely with Product Management, Engineering, and Design Leadership to solve complex business and user problems through thoughtful, platform-aware design.
DUTIES & RESPONSIBILITIES:
Strategic Design Leadership
• Apply human-centered design in meaningfully novel ways while identifying opportunities to support more design-driven decision-making across digital product teams.
• Contribute to strategic design thinking, influencing not only execution but also the broader digital experience strategy.
• Ensure design decisions align with business objectives , user needs, platform capabilities, and organizational priorities.
• Drive clarity and alignment across complex product initiatives, helping teams define problems, identify opportunities, and shape future-state experiences.
• Influence digital experience strategy through collaboration with stakeholders across Product, Engineering, Design, and Business teams.
Salesforce Experience Design
• Lead design strategy and execution for Salesforce-based advisor and employee experiences, leveraging deep knowledge of Salesforce platform capabilities, patterns, and constraints.
• Design scalable experiences that maximize native Salesforce capabilities while balancing usability, maintainability, implementation effort, and business value.
• Partner closely with Product Owners , Product Manager , and Engineering teams to define platform-enabled experiences.
• Advocate for platform-centric design approaches that leverage out-of-the-box Salesforce functionality wherever possible while identifying strategic opportunities for customization when necessary.
• Design complex workflows and operational experiences across Salesforce products.
• Shape and evolve Salesforce-specific interaction patterns and governance practices to ensure consistency across products and teams.
• Contribute to the development and adoption of reusable Salesforce design patterns, implementation guidance, and design standards.
Cross-Functional Leadership & Collaboration
• Collaborate with Product, Design, Engineering, and Salesforce platform teams to create cohesive and innovative digital experiences.
• Utilize strong facilitation skills to foster collaboration and solve complex business challenges through workshops, working sessions, and design activities.
• Communicate effectively at all levels of the organization, demonstrating confidence, clarity, and influence during design discussions and executive presentations.
• Build trust and establish long-term relationships through effective storytelling, strategic communication, and collaborative partnership .
• Lead experience discussions that help teams balance user needs, technical constraints, regulatory requirements, and business goals.
Research & Design Excellence
• Guide and conduct design research efforts, leveraging qualitative and quantitative insights to inform decision-making.
• Synthesize user feedback, business objectives , and platform constraints into actionable design recommendations.
• Integrate emerging design patterns, platform capabilities, AI-enabled experiences, and evolving best practices into design methodologies.
• Drive experience quality through design reviews, mentorship, and hands-on participation in product discovery and delivery.
Talent Development & Mentorship
• Mentor Product Designers and Associate Product Designers, providing guidance on design craft, systems thinking, stakeholder management, and Salesforce-specific design practices.
• Help elevate organizational design maturity through coaching, feedback, and thought leadership.
• Foster a culture of continuous learning, innovation, and design excellence.
Leadership Expectations
• Model Thrivent's leadership competencies: Model the Way, Rally the Team, and Deliver Outcomes.
• Support and help create an environment focused on continuous improvement, employee engagement, and exceptional client outcomes.
• Promote a culture that reflects Thrivent's purpose, promise, and values while maintaining the trust and reputation of the organization.
QUALIFICATIONS & SKILLS:
Required: • Bachelor's degree or equivalent experience in Interaction Design, UX Design, Product Design, Human-Centered Design, Web Development, or a related field.
• 6-8 years of experience in UX, interaction design, product innovation, and research within product development organizations.
• Deep experience designing enterprise applications on the Salesforce platform, including Salesforce Lightning Experience and related cloud products.
• Proven experience designing complex operational, workflow-driven, or CRM-based experiences.
• Demonstrated ability to design platform-centric solutions that leverage Salesforce capabilities while balancing user experience, scalability, and implementation considerations.
